Hackensack Meridian Health (HMH) Collaborates with Alameda

By Alameda Staff | December 19, 2016 |

Hackensack Meridian Health (HMH) at Raritan Bay Medical Center (RBMC) recently announced it has selected Alameda Center for Rehabilitation and Healthcare as one of its preferred Sub Acute Rehabilitation (SAR) providers for Comprehensive Care For Joint Replacement (CJR). Medicare patients undergoing total knee or hip replacement at RBMC will be offered Alameda Center for rehabilitation…

Alameda’s Rain Garden: The First In The City Of Perth Amboy!

By Alameda Staff | October 27, 2016 |

Alameda Center broke ground this week on an innovative stormwater management project.  The project, completed in partnership with Rutgers Cooperative Extension Water Resources Program, the City of Perth Amboy, and Perth Amboy SWIM, represents THE FIRST RAIN GARDEN to be constructed in Perth Amboy to address stormwater runoff and reduce flows to combined sewers.
